The Images That Wait in Darkness
Beneath the mound that rises from the limestone plateau of southeastern Türkiye, thousands of years of accumulated fill preserve structures that have not been seen or touched since the Pre-Pottery Neolithic.
In those structures, almost certainly, are more pillar arrangements, more carved animal images, and more evidence of the activities and practices that made this hilltop significant for the communities who came here across multiple generations.
The pillars that have been excavated — Pillar 18 with its carved arms and belt, the great Vulture Stone of Enclosure D, the procession of birds on other pillars, the snake coiling down another shaft — are a fraction of what was carved.
